In addition to the various factors behind requiring a home extension in Pinxton, there are also different techniques for extending your property. You could pick a garage extension, a loft conversion, a single-storey house extension, a cellar conversion, a 2-storey house extension or a conservatory extension, as determined by the style and design of your house. If the price tag is an important factor then you may want to remember that a two-storey house extension or a loft conversion will most likely be the most expensive of these options, whilst a garage conversion will probably be the least expensive. The most commonly seen kind of extension that is seen in Pinxton is the single-storey home extension.

Planning Permission: There's a fair chance that your scheduled property extension work won't even require planning permission, as there have been recent changes to ease these rules, with lots of home improvement work being covered by Permitted Development. These new "softer" laws came into effect in 2019 on May 30th making it easier for householders to carry out renovations. Even if planning permission isn't necessary, you'll still have to abide by the relevant Building Regulations. To ascertain whether your extension project needs planning permission, seek advice from your local authority planning department or ask your builder or architect to find out. It is also possible for you to check the current guidelines by visiting the government's Planning Portal, which is always kept up-to-date.

Pinxton House Extension Ideas

It's never been more beneficial to add more living space and improve your home in Pinxton. Maybe you're thinking of converting a loft space or cellar into an additional room for an ever growing family. Before you opt to do this, and if you have external space, give some thought to the possibilities an extension would bring to your house.
If you wish to continue using your attached garage for that off-road parking that's so important, why don't you build on top of it to produce a new room. Lots of garages in Pinxton are suitable for this sort of extension, but you'll need approval from a building surveyor or structural engineer before any actual work can commence. You could also think about a garden building instead of an actual linked extension, with many options available for functional stand-alone annexes. The options for a garden building are endless, and the advantage that, generally speaking, they do not need planning permission makes them an ideal solution for a self contained annexe or office.
Extension Design Pinxton
The style and design of your planned extension is only limited by your imagination, however it should flawlessly integrate into your current home to deliver a welcoming and comfortable area. You might need to change the layout of current doorways, internal walls and window openings to achieve this goal, and you will also want to introduce as much natural light as you can into your newly created living area.
One of the specifications to avoid the requirement for planning permission and ensure that it is a permitted development, is to blend your extension into the existing structure as much as possible; a contrasting extension build is more likely to require planning permission. Precisely how home extensions are constructed and what materials are used can vary according to their uses, but if you're planning a party or family room then you will need to take into account the soundproofing prerequisites of your area.
Uncovering the beams or elevating the ceiling height can create a wonderful feel of space to any extension in Pinxton. If you are thinking about a two storey extension you could plump for a split level design for a spacious interior with a "designer" feel.
